Summary

Licensed Professional Counselor and EMDR-trained clinician specializing in trauma, grief, ADHD, anxiety, and mood disorders. Experienced providing trauma-informed psychotherapy to children, adolescents, and adults, with additional expertise in bereavement services, crisis assessment, diagnostic assessment, and program development. Founder and director of a community-based therapeutic bereavement program serving grieving children and families.
